America's Cup- Oracle Racing's James Spithill joins the Mile High Club

by Sail-World.com Auckland NZ on 26 Apr 2011
25/04/2011 - Auckland (NZL) - 34th America’s Cup - AC45 test event - Day 1 - Oracle 1 capsize and redress OracleTeam USA www.oracleracing.com

The first day of the America's Cup Regatta and Media Trials ended in spectacular fashion today as Oracle Racings's America's Cup winning skipper, James Spithill, managed to go down the mine in their AC45.


While the leap from the windward hull to the briny might be 'only' 26ft, we bet it looks a Mile High from up there, and so James Spithill and the crew of Oracle Racing join the crews of Emirates Team NZ and Artemis Racing in making the Mile High Club.

And if you thought a 26ft leap was a test of courage - the same feat from anAC72 will be a fall of 46ft - just about enough to deploy a parachute :-)
